如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

LDAP 含义与应用:深入解析

LDAP 含义与应用:深入解析

LDAP(Lightweight Directory Access Protocol,轻量级目录访问协议)是一种用于访问和维护分布式目录信息服务的协议。它在企业环境中广泛应用,尤其是在需要管理大量用户信息和资源的场景下。让我们深入了解 LDAP 的含义及其在现代IT环境中的应用。

LDAP 的基本概念

LDAP 是一种基于TCP/IP的协议,设计初衷是为了简化访问和管理目录信息的复杂性。目录服务可以看作是一个数据库,但与传统数据库不同的是,目录服务主要用于存储和检索相对静态的数据,如用户信息、组织结构、设备信息等。LDAP 通过提供一个标准化的方法来访问这些信息,使得不同系统和应用程序能够无缝地共享和管理数据。

LDAP 的工作原理

LDAP 使用树状结构来组织数据,类似于文件系统的目录结构。每个节点称为一个条目(entry),每个条目包含一系列属性(attributes),如用户名、邮箱、电话号码等。通过 LDAP,客户端可以执行以下操作:

  • 搜索:查找符合特定条件的条目。
  • 添加:向目录中添加新的条目。
  • 修改:更新现有条目的属性。
  • 删除:从目录中删除条目。

LDAP 的应用场景

  1. 用户认证和授权:许多企业使用 LDAP 来管理用户身份和权限。例如,Active Directory(AD)就是基于 LDAP 的一个实现,用于Windows环境下的用户管理。

  2. 邮件系统LDAP 常用于邮件服务器,如OpenLDAP可以与邮件系统集成,提供用户信息查询和邮件路由。

  3. 单点登录(SSO):通过 LDAP,用户可以使用单一身份验证在多个系统中登录,提高了用户体验和安全性。

  4. 网络设备管理:网络设备如路由器、交换机等,可以通过 LDAP 进行集中管理,简化配置和权限控制。

  5. 应用集成:许多应用软件支持 LDAP 作为用户目录服务,方便用户信息的同步和管理。

LDAP 的优势

  • 标准化LDAP 是一个开放标准,任何支持 LDAP 的系统都可以互操作。
  • 高效:由于其设计初衷是快速访问和查询,LDAP 在处理大量数据时表现出色。
  • 安全性:支持SSL/TLS加密,确保数据传输的安全性。
  • 扩展性:可以轻松扩展以适应组织的增长和变化。

LDAP 的挑战

尽管 LDAP 具有许多优势,但也面临一些挑战:

  • 复杂性:配置和管理 LDAP 服务器需要一定的技术知识。
  • 性能瓶颈:在非常大的目录中,查询性能可能成为瓶颈。
  • 数据一致性:在分布式环境中,保持数据的一致性可能是一个问题。

结论

LDAP 作为一种成熟的目录服务协议,在企业IT环境中扮演着不可或缺的角色。它不仅提供了高效的数据管理和访问方法,还支持多种应用场景的集成。然而,要充分利用 LDAP 的优势,需要对其有深入的理解和适当的配置。随着云计算和微服务架构的普及,LDAP 也在不断演进,以适应新的技术趋势和需求。

通过本文的介绍,希望大家对 LDAP 的含义和应用有了更深入的了解,并能在实际工作中更好地利用这一强大的工具。